// Offline mode for the Trailmark field-survey app.
//
// Heads up, on-call: when a surveyor's tablet drops signal out in the
// Kestrel Valley pilot region, we queue observations locally and sync
// when connectivity returns. If the queue fills up, oldest drafts get
// evicted first, so don't panic if someone reports "missing" entries —
// check the eviction log before filing a bug. Sync retries use jittered
// backoff to avoid hammering the gateway. The constants that govern all
// of this are defined right below.

tuning table, kawep-tawif:
CAPS = {
    "olidor": 80,
    "belion": 7,
    "quenys": 225,
    "druox": 839,
    "fraath": 482,
}

**CI note: pixwrangle batch resize failures**

If the `pixwrangle` CLI step fails on the Harkness runners, it's almost always the shared temp volume filling up mid-batch. Don't rerun blindly — clear `/scratch/pixwrangle` first, then retrigger. Output dimensions are validated in the next stage, so a green resize step alone means nothing. When escalating, include the failing job's build token, printed below.

build token for kajeg-yahof: htk6_93702e

**Capacity note — Vellastra dispatch simulator.** For the eng sync: simulating the 40-car Marrowgate tower at 10x speed saturates one worker at roughly 9k rider events/sec, so we'll shard by bank rather than by floor. Memory stays flat if the event ring is sized correctly. The knobs we propose locking in are these.

tuning table, hahof-tafop:
RATE_LIMITS = {
    "ulaix": 10,
    "wenath": 1,
}

Hi team,

Before I hand off the 3.2 release, please note the humidity sensor drift reported on Verdana controllers in the Elmbrook trial site. Drift exceeds 4% after roughly ten days of continuous operation; firmware 3.2.1 adds an automatic recalibration cycle every 72 hours. Support should advise growers to install 3.2.1 and trigger a manual recalibration once. The hotfix bundle must be verified before distribution, so I'm including the signing key used for the 3.2.1 packages below.

release key, fahof-yagap: bky3_m5d